Three important editions of classical texts in the first or early editions in German containing one of the first appearances of the outstanding woodcut illustration cycle attributed to the so-called Petrarca-Meister. Justinus' epitome of Pompeius Trogus' otherwise lost Roman history Historicae Philippicae and Herodian's "History of the Empire from the Death of Marcus" are here in the first editions in German translated by Hieronymus Boner of Colmar who used Angelo Poliziano's Latin version first published at rome 1493 of Herodian's Greek text. They were bound soon after publication with the third edition of the Schwarzenberg-Neuber translation of Cicero's De Officiis published the same year as the first edition. Cicero's late work On Duties written as a letter to his son treats fundamental ethical questions of the right way to live in an anecdotal style and contains much information on contemporary Roman politics and social customs. It remained the most important non-Christian moral authority throughout the Middle Ages and was widely disseminated in manuscript and later in print. This was the second printed translation into German following a different version printed in 1488. For his translation the humanist Johann Freiherr zu Schwarzenberg und Hohenlandsberg 1463-1528 controller for the Bishops of Bamberg and later for the Margraves of Brandenburg relied on help from his chaplain Johann Neuber. Heinrich Steiner's illustrated edition a bestseller which would be printed ten times in fourteen years was a major undertaking fifteen years in the making. The woodblocks were cut a decade earlier. Originally commissioned ca. 1517 by the Augsburg printer Sigmund Grimm and his partner Marx Wirsung a rich German merchant for an edition of excerpts from Cicero mainly from De Officiis and De Senectute to be published with a short Vita Ciceronis and for Petrarch's De remediis all but five of the blocks remained unpublished by Grimm although they were completed by the fall of 1521 the five blocks were used in 1522 in Neuber's translation of De Senectute. In 1522 Wirsung died and Grimm declared bankruptcy this history is alluded to by the printer in the foreword to the Cicero dated August 1 1530. Along with Grimm's other printing materiel Steiner acquired the precious woodblocks in 1527 although it would be another four years before he was able to publish any of the cuts in the present works which marked the beginning of an ambitious publishing program of illustrated classics in translation. Although the illustrator was later named after Steiner's edition of Petrarch De remediis that work did not appear until 1532. "The Burgkmaier i.e. the "Petrarca-Meister" woodblocks which Steiner acquired from the Grimm estate provided him with an inexhaustible trove of illustrations for the most diverse works" Muther p. 171 1077 "Die von Burgkmaier 1520 dazu gelieferten Holzschnitte die er aus dem Grimm'schen Nachlasse �bernommen hatte sind seitdem f�r ihn eine unersch�pfliche Fundgrube zur Illustration der verschiedenartigsten Werke geworden". The artist's identity has long been debated. Formerly attributed to Hans Burgkmair and/or to the Strassburg botanical artist Hans Weiditz the younger the cuts show the influence of Hans Baldung Lucas Cranach and Albrecht D�rer. One of the Cicero cuts is signed with the initials H.B. and another with both H.b.b. and H.W. and the portrait after a lost drawing by D�rer is signed with the monogram IB J�rg Breu Hans Burgkmair Johannes Beiditz Weiditz - all have been suggested but most are unsigned. In 1891 Woldemar von Seydlitz declared the Grimm/Steiner cuts the work of an unidentified engraver whom he dubbed the "Petrarca-Meister" after Steiner's editions of Petrarch's De remediis Von der Artzney bayder Gl�ck 1532 and later editions also known as the Trostbuch. The moniker was taken up anew in 1927 by Theodor Musper who firmly rejected previous attributions to Burgkmair and Weiditz. Other experts including William Ivins have argued on stylistic grounds that the Petrarch Master was indeed Weiditz whose name would have slipped through the cracks because of his habit of not signing his blocks. While the identity of the artist who probably did not cut the blocks himself may remain a matter of speculation it is generally agreed that these illustrations were the key to the successes of Steiner's major bestsellers the Ciceros and the Petrarch he published Grimm's projected excerpts from Cicero in 1534 reprinted in 1535. Some of the cuts are emblematic; many contain vignettes of contemporary Renaissance life including a notary's office a conjurer an armorer's shop a scriptorium a library a painter's studio a domestic interior swarming with children one with a toy push cart a dancing bear a phlebotomy doctors consulting drunken men fighting a construction site etc. Text and illustrations exactly follow Steiner's two previous editions of 16 February and 29 April 1531. The only change made in the middle of printing the first edition some copies of which have a pasted down cancellans was to replace the original potentially controversial "genealogical tree" woodcut on M5v which showed all of society from pope and emperor down resting on the backs of two peasants with a more innocuous cut of a tree bearing four men and four women. The woodcuts in the Justinus are also from the Grimm stock and about half of the cuts appeared as well in Steiner's editions of Cicero and/or Petrarch. Of those found in the Justinus only a few are less densely hatched and somewhat simpler in line; these are clearly not the work of the same artist or master engraver only one such cut appears in the Cicero on f. 50. Dodgson assigned the Justinus title cut of Ninus & Alexander and the Herodian title cut of Antoninus & Gordianus to J�rg Breu I after Burgkmair 18 cuts to Hans Weiditz 10 to J�rg Breu II and 5 to other unknown artists. The single text woodcut in the Herodianus appears also in the Justinus. While modern scholars may not agree with Dodgson's attributions his distinctions between the different hands were accurate. Although traditionally catalogued separately Steiner clearly issued the two works as a pair: they are invariably found together and should be considered two parts of a single edition: there is no colophon at the end of the Justinus the signatures and title woodcuts are complementary and there is no imprint on the title of the Herodianus.
